How do I convert MHz to kHz?
To convert MHz to kHz, multiply the MHz value by 1000. For example, 2.5 MHz = 2500 kHz. Our converter handles this calculation automatically - simply enter your MHz value and select the appropriate units.

Does it support angular frequency conversions?
Yes, our converter includes angular frequency units like rad/s (radians per second) and rad/min (radians per minute), as well as RPM (revolutions per minute), making it useful for both linear and rotational frequency applications.
